Welcome to the Keyhole team. Our current focus is the password reset flow revamp for the Marlowe account portal: we are replacing the legacy emailed-link flow with short-lived, single-use reset codes validated by the Gatewright token service. During onboarding, run the staging reset flow end to end and read the threat-model notes in the Hollis wiki. Staging calls to Gatewright require authentication, and each new engineer uses the shared staging credential. That key appears directly below.

API key for bageg-kajef: vxb2-ss

# Flaglight Rollouts — Approvals

Quick version for on-call: any rollout touching more than 5% of traffic needs an approval in Flaglight before the ramp continues. Kill switches don't need approval — just flip them and note it in the incident channel. Scheduled ramps pause automatically if error budget burns hot. If you're stuck at 2 a.m. with a pending approval, there's one person authorized to override, and that's the approver below.

account owner for tagep-bafof: Norael Gilax Juleth

The Scanmere integration handles all barcode reads from warehouse handhelds in the Pellworth facility. Scans arrive over a local relay, get normalized in the `scanmere-ingest` service, and are matched against the catalog within 200ms. Please note: firmware updates to the handhelds must be pushed through our deploy pipeline, never sideloaded, because the devices verify every payload. The pipeline signs firmware bundles automatically. For reference at the eng sync, the current deploy signing key appears below.

release key, kajeg-yawif: bky6_axksxH

## Deployment

The bulk-edit feature for the Larkspur admin table ships behind a flag and rolls out per tenant. Support should know that edits are queued, not instant; large batches can take a few minutes to apply. If a tenant reports stuck rows, check the queue depth before escalating. Each deployment reads the following configuration values at startup.

settings of fahag-haduf:
[ulaox]
port = 8443
region = south-2
host = ulaox.lumiccorp.internal
timeout_ms = 500
retries = 8